**Action item (PM-214, Coldvault archival):** Automate archiving of cold storage buckets older than the retention cutoff. Manual sweeps missed two regions last quarter and blew the storage budget. Owner: infra rotation. Sweep cadence, batch size, and age thresholds must be config-driven, not hardcoded, so on-call can tune under load. Dry-run mode required before first prod run. Proposed defaults for review at sync are below.

limits module of fahog-kahop:
CAPS = {
    "fraeth": 189,
    "drumir": 842,
}

## Changelog — Quillhaven Search

The nightly reindex on Quillhaven now defaults to incremental mode instead of full rebuilds. Full rebuilds still run on Sundays. This cut average reindex time from 94 to 11 minutes and reduced load on the Marrowlake cluster. No action needed unless your team overrides scheduler defaults. The current defaults are as follows:

config for yahof-tajop:
zorath:
  pin: 7493
  metrics_host: metrics.zorath.tolvaqsys.internal
  tenant: praiel
  seal: seal_fd9cd4f1

09:03 — So here's where it got weird. The Bramblewick config daemon hot-reloaded a half-written file because the deploy script wrote directly to the live path instead of using an atomic rename. Half the workers picked up the truncated config, the other half kept the old one, and routing went sideways for about six minutes. Tove caught it when the canary dashboard split into two populations. We've since made the watcher validate before swapping. To reproduce or audit this incident, start from the build recorded below.

session token of kagup-hahaf = htk3_2b8

Ticket: Nightly inventory reconciliation job in Stockmere double-counts items transferred between the Fernholt and Caldwick warehouses when the transfer spans midnight. New folks: the job keys on calendar date, not transfer window, so split-day transfers appear in both snapshots. Fix is to key on transfer ID. Reproduced reliably on staging; the failing run's trace is noted below.

session token of hahop-yahif = htk31_138eb45c7d40b38b91415eca52da01d